WANGANUI ACCEPTANCES.
BY TBI.EmiAPH-—I'IIESS ASSOCIATION. WANGANUI, .February 28. The following acceptances have been received for the first day's events of the Wanganui meeting:— Stewards' Handicap, 1 mile. — Mahuta 9.0, Armistice $.9, Waipaku 7.6, Dear Dolly 6.13, Gleam 6.10. Wiricoa Hack, 1 mile.—Moscow 9.1, Wee Trinket 9.0, Belario, Daisy Paul and Carissima 8.5, Yosami and Somali 7.9, Mallet 7.3, Anemone 7.2, Moose, Lingerer, Tc Kuiti and Watershed 7.0.
Juveailc Handicap, (J furlongs.--Buuyan 9.0, Taitoko 8.5, Vasa and Priam 7.3. Gold Lace C.ll, Lady Menschikol!' 6.9.
Petrie Hack Handicap, 6 furlongs. - -Kareroa 8.18, Carissima 8.7, Waikaraka B.(i, Yosami 7.12, Miss Vera 7.0, Contour 7.4, Mania and Alpigene 7.0. Tayforth Hack Hurdles, about]!? mile. —Claremont 11.8, • Xavier and Immolation 10.12, Star Rose and Aorangi 10.2, Ataabua 10.0, Bagatelle 9.13, English, Cloudy Morn and Waterworks 9.0. Jackson Stakes, 0 furlongs.—-Irish - "Rifle, Helen Portland and Carissima 8.11, Buuyan and Glenculloch 8.8, Millionaire and Gravitation 7.2. Westmere Hurdles, about 2 miles. —Cachuca 10.9, Ma.ii .10.7, Moeraki 10.4, Pantaloon 9.10, Cassiopea 9.0. Flying furlongs. —Gold Crest 9.2, Full Rate 8.8, Ballarat 8.3, Motoa 7.12, Kitchenmaid 7.10, Splendid Idea 7.5, Kairomaand Helen Portland 7.7, Swimming Belt 7.6, Cyrene 6.12, Gold Thread 6.11, Enngipapi and Wairuka 6.10, Toa Tuhi 6.9, Mon Ami 6.7. Wanganui Cup, If mile—Zimmerman 9.4, Master Delaval 8.13, Maniapoto 8.10, Marguerite 8.8, Gold Crest 8.5, Moloch 7.13, The Lark i
and Tangimoana 7.12, Waitapu 7.6, Nova 6.10, Signor and Saga 6.9, Uhlando 6.8.
